The name 'Purnomo' is of Javanese origin, derived from the Sanskrit word 'Purnama' meaning 'full moon.' Symbolizing brightness, completeness, and fullness, it reflects auspiciousness and enlightenment in Javanese culture. Historically, the full moon was seen as a time of spiritual significance and prosperity.
In Javanese culture, the full moon is a symbol of completeness, clarity, and spiritual enlightenment. The name Purnomo, meaning full moon, is often given to boys born during a full moon or to invoke the qualities of brightness and wholeness. Historically, it has been used by many notable Javanese figures, symbolizing hope and prosperity within the community.
Today, Purnomo remains a popular male name in Indonesia, especially in Java. It is seen as both traditional and meaningful, bridging cultural heritage with modern identity. Parents choosing this name often want to connect their child to Javanese spiritual roots and the symbolism of light and fullness. It is less common internationally but gaining recognition through prominent figures.

The word 'Purnomo' directly connects to the lunar cycle, a vital aspect of many traditional Javanese ceremonies and calendars, linking the name to cultural rituals and timekeeping.
